1. What is Caller Alert?
Caller Alert is a free service brought to you by SingTel Mobile. It aims to assist our customers (On GSM 900 & 3G networks) in managing their incoming calls. It is designed for mobile users who do not want to miss any important or urgent calls because
a. their mobile phone is switched off* e.g. during important meetings
b. their mobile phone battery is flat*
c. they are out of mobile network coverage in certain remote areas
Note: Caller Alert is not applicable for customers with VoiceMail / Mobile No-Miss / OneMail / OneNumber / Duoline / Number Portability (to other service providers) / Data and GPRS main line.

2. How does it work?
a. Caller dials your mobile phone number
b. Your mobile number is in unreachable mode (Mobile phone is switched off, phone battery is flat or no mobile network coverage in certain remote areas)
c. The caller will hear an IVR prompt, informing him that his calling number will be sent to the recipient. However, caller with Caller-Number-Non-Display will have the option not to send his calling number.
d. A notification message (SMS)* is then sent to you. This notification SMS will be delivered to you as a standard text SMS.
e. Caller's phone number is displayed as SMS on your phone. For example, if the caller's phone number is 12345678, the SMS will display 12345678.
*Calls made from overseas or public pay phones will not be sent.

9. How do I receive the SMS notifications for calls made to my mobile phone number during the period when I am not reachable?
The Caller Alert service is restricted to
a) 20 notification messages (SMS) per day; and b) 1 alert for each missed called
Example 1 for 20 notification messages per day
Person A switched off his phone for one day. Person B tried calling A once every half an hour for that day (i.e. a total of 24 attempts to call A). Due to the limit of 20 notification messages, A will receive 20 notification messages when he switches on his mobile phone.

* Note: The maximum number of notification messages, which can be received by the Caller Alert subscriber per day, will not affect the number of usual SMS sent and received.
Example 2 for notification message sent within 48-hour time frame
The following numbers tried to call Person A and the notification message (Caller Alert) is activated.
- Person B [Tel: 12345678] called on 7 Jan 03 at 9.00am - Person C [Tel: 23456789] called on 7 Jan 03 at 11.00am - Person D [Hp: 93456789] called on 8 Jan 03 at 3.30pm
Person A switches on his mobile phone on 9 Jan 03 at 10.00am. He will only receive the notification messages on calls from Person C (Tel: 23456789) and Person D [Hp: 93456789] but not Person B [Tel: 12345678]. The notification message has expired after 48 hours.

13. I am a Voicemail subscriber. Can I enjoy Caller Alert?
No, you will not be able to subscribe to Caller Alert because your existing mobile voicemail has superior features as compared with Caller Alert. Besides supporting the notification SMS alert functionality when a phone is switched off, mobile voicemail also provides notification SMS alerts when you are busy and when the call is unanswered and allows the caller to have a voice message for you.
